Detailed vulnerability description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to obtain potentially sensitive information.
The weakness exists due to the pump stores some passwords in the configuration file. A remote attacker can gain access to arbitrary data. Successful exploitation of the vulnerability is possible if the pump is configured to allow external communications.

How to mitigate CVE-2017-12723
Smiths Medical is planning to release Version 1.6.1 for the Medfusion 4000 Wireless Syringe Infusion Pump in January, 2018.
